VisionFleet
Where every device is, what it runs, and how far a rollout has got.
What it is
A central operations console for fleets of VisionEdgeOS appliances, smart cameras and site gateways, and for the VisionAI and VisionML software they carry. It answers four questions: where each commissioned device is assigned; its health, connectivity and open incidents; the exact operating system, application, runtime, model, manifest, recipe, firmware and driver versions and digests it reports; and how far a rollout has progressed across countries, sites, lines, stations and governed groups.
Locations are hierarchical — tenant, country, site, line, station — because that is how a fleet is actually addressed.

How it is governed
Tenant context is derived on the server, not taken from a request field. Access tokens are validated against an OIDC provider through a provider-neutral connection model. The local development identity bypass is visible in the interface and cannot start outside the development environment. Live observations and seeded demonstration rows are labelled, and neither is ever treated as deployment authorization.
What it does not do
The first increment grants no production authority of any kind: no production approval, no qualification, no retention or evidence-disposition decisions, and no general remote shell. Browser sign-in, activated customer roles and review gates, identity-provider role bindings and production-qualified administrative audit are named as later work.
Status
Design and a development-only increment. Every development-control response reports that the deployment is not eligible, and the packaged development deployment says the same.
